Nine years to the day after German rail operator Deutsche Bahn scrapped the Paris-Berlin sleeper train, a revived overnight service rolled into Gare de l’Est in the French capital.
On board was the French transport minister, Clément Beaune, who told The Independent: “It was long, but it’s nice because you can sleep, you can work a bit, you can talk with friends and have a drink. So it’s a really nice experience.”
